User manual
The RTS GREENKEEPER® is your perfect tool for applying static grass on a model landscape. With electrostatic technology the
grass fibers get electrostatically charged and will land in a vertical position on the scenery. The result is a very realistic grass
surface and it looks like natural landscape.
Safety instructions
To build up an electrostatic field, a corresponding (see device table) high voltage is generated in the RTS GREENKEEPER®. The
flow of electrical current is electronically limited to a value that is harmless to humans.
Please follow these precautions:
-
Keep the device away from children or keep it locked!
-
Make sure the RTS GREENKEEPER® is stored in a dry place and protect it from any moisture and frost!
-
Use the RTS GREENKEEPER® only for the intended use!
-
Never use the device if you notice moisture in or on the RTS GREENKEEPER®!
-
The device must not be put into operation if people with a pacemaker are present!
-
Do not touch the metal plate on the bottom of the container (inside)
–
risk of electric shock!
-
Remove the 9-volt battery if you place the RTS GREENKEEPER® in storage!
-
Keep away from flammable liquids, gas and any combustible materials!
-
Avoid direct sunlight as well as any exposure of heat!
-

Warning
: Always
discharge the device before and after use, and before each filling with flock material!
To do this, connect
the blue plug of the cable with the blue socket, hold the alligator clip on the insulation and lead it
several times very slowly
against the metal plate on the bottom of the container. The arising sparks are harmless.
How to use
The RTS GREENKEEPER® can be operated with any standard 9-volt battery. The battery compartment is located on the top of the
RTS GREENKEEPER® devices (under the black lid).
To fill
–
unscrew the respective sieve and fill the RTS GREENKEEPER® up to a maximum of two thirds of the container volume
with suitable synthetic grass fibres. Put the appropriate sieve back in position and rotate until it is tightly closed. Insert the
enclosed cable with the plug side into the blue socket on the top of the device. Then sprinkle the flaked surface with suitable
static grass glue and fix a nail or pin in the adhesive bed. Connect the alligator clip to the nail or pin.
Now you can start the flocking process.
The RTS GREENKEEPER® is taken into one hand in such a way that the power button can also be pressed with the index finger
of the same hand. When pressing the power button, the indicator light signals the operation of the device. Move the RTS
GREENKEEPER® as vertically as possible over the adhesive bed. The distance between the device and the surface to be flocked
should be only a few centimetres. A uniform saturation of the artificially generated grass cushion is achieved by light, shaking
movements, even by light tapping with the free hand on the side of the device.
Excess fibres can be extracted and reused after complete drying.
User tips
Before flocking, turn the filled device up with the sieve side and hold the power button for about 6-10 seconds. Then release the
power button and start the flocking process. This allows you to flock for up to one minute without pressing the power button
again. By using this interval technique, the lifespan of the used battery is increased by many times (up to 5 times).
Almost all synthetic grass fibres are suitable flocking materials. The recommendations for each RTS GREENKEEPER® can be found
in the table below. In order to recreate naturally acting grass surfaces, different fibres with different lengths can be mixed and
processed. For small areas or selective application, use the nozzle or the dosing disks.
